About This Item
New York: Charles Scribner's Sons, 1893. Second Edition. 1 vols. 8vo. Original green cloth. Head and foot of spine and extremities rubbed; else very good. Second Edition. 1 vols. 8vo. Author's Presentation to His Daughter. Presentation inscription on the flyleaf: "with much love on her birthday of 1896/ Edgewood Sept 14/ Donald G. Mitchell.".
